Across TCGA pan-cancer cohorts, PARVA mass-spec protein is linked to patient survival in 6 of 34 cancer types, making it a survival-associated PARVA data layer compared with 26 for mass-spec protein and 3 for mutation status.

The strongest signal is observed in head and neck squamous cell carcinoma (HNSC), where higher PARVA mass-spec protein is associated with worse disease-free survival. In most high-consensus cancer types, elevated PARVA expression acts as an unfavorable survival marker, although some lineages such as CCRCC and LUAD show a favorable association.

HNSC, GBM, and CCRCC are the cancer types where PARVA mass-spec protein most reproducibly stratifies survival.
